Nevada Organic Phosphate Waives Warrant Acceleration, Continues 2026 Drill Program

Nevada Organic Phosphate Inc. (CSE: NOP; OTCQB: NOPFF) has announced that it has waived the forced warrant acceleration provision tied to more than 23.6 million outstanding warrants issued in its 2025 private placement. This decision allows holders to retain the original exercise terms through their respective expiry dates, providing continued flexibility for investors. The move signals the company's commitment to maintaining shareholder value and preserving the financial terms agreed upon during the placement.

The company also provided an update on its ongoing 2026 exploration program, noting that drilling operations are temporarily paused for mandatory crew rest over the Memorial Day weekend. Despite the brief halt, on-site teams continue core logging and sampling, prospecting across new permit areas, and reclaiming inactive drill pads. These activities underscore the company's active progress on its exploration efforts, which aim to further define and expand its mineral resources.

Nevada Organic Phosphate is a junior exploration company focused on an organic sedimentary raw rock phosphate bed located in northeast Nevada. The project spans 6.6 kilometres in length, with additional applications extending the potential strike of rock phosphate to over 30 kilometres. This is believed to be the only known large-scale organic sedimentary phosphate project in North America. The site is strategically situated close to the main highway to Montello/Elko, Nevada, and near the rail head to California, offering logistical advantages for future development and transportation.
